What does a director AI automation do?

A Director of AI Automation leads the strategy, development, and implementation of artificial intelligence and automation solutions within an organization. They oversee teams working on automating business processes, integrating AI technologies, and optimizing workflows to improve efficiency and reduce costs. This role involves collaborating with various departments to identify automation opportunities, ensuring compliance with regulations, and staying updated on emerging AI trends. The Director also manages budgets, mentors staff, and measures the impact of automation initiatives on business outcomes.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a director AI automation?

To thrive as a Director of AI Automation, you need deep expertise in artificial intelligence, machine learning, process automation, and strategic leadership, often supported by an advanced degree in computer science or engineering. Familiarity with AI development frameworks, cloud platforms, data analytics tools, and certifications like PMP or Six Sigma are commonly required. Outstanding communication, visionary problem-solving, and team leadership skills set top performers apart in this role. These skills ensure the successful implementation of AI automation strategies that drive efficiency, innovation, and business growth.

What are some common challenges faced by a director AI automation when implementing new automation strategies within an organization?

A Director of AI Automation often encounters challenges such as integrating new AI solutions with existing legacy systems, managing change resistance among staff, and ensuring that automation initiatives align with business goals. Balancing the need for rapid innovation with data privacy and compliance requirements is also critical. Additionally, fostering effective collaboration between data scientists, engineers, and business stakeholders is essential to ensure successful deployment and adoption of AI-driven automation.

What is the difference between Director Ai Automation vs Data Scientist?

AspectDirector Ai AutomationData Scientist
Required CredentialsBachelor's or Master's in Computer Science, Engineering, or related field; experience in AI and automation projectsBachelor's or Master's in Data Science, Statistics, Computer Science; proficiency in programming and statistical analysis
Work EnvironmentLeads AI automation teams, collaborates with engineering and product teams, oversees project implementationAnalyzes data, develops models, and provides insights; often works in research or analytics teams
Employer & Industry UsageTech companies, manufacturing, finance, and industries adopting AI automationTech firms, research institutions, finance, healthcare, and analytics-focused organizations

While both roles require technical expertise in AI and data handling, the Director Ai Automation focuses on leading automation projects and managing teams, whereas Data Scientists primarily analyze data and develop models. The Director role is more strategic and managerial, while Data Scientists are more hands-on with data analysis and model development.

Job description

Job Description

We're looking for a Lead, AI Engineering & SDLC Automation (Director) to define and lead PSD's AI-enabled engineering automation strategy, roadmap, and delivery function. This role will lead a team responsible for delivering AI-assisted engineering capabilities, agentic workflow automation, and SDLC automation that meaningfully improve developer productivity and software delivery across the Productivity Solutions Division.

You will own the selection, integration, governance, and adoption of AI-enabled engineering tools and automation within developer workflows, partnering across DevSecOps, Developer Experience, Security, QE, IT, and engineering teams to scale safe, reliable, and measurable AI-enabled software delivery practices.

Impact

Your leadership will help PSD accelerate software delivery by embedding AI-powered automation into the core of engineering workflows. You will improve developer productivity, reduce manual toil, increase consistency across the SDLC, and help teams adopt AI-enabled practices safely, reliably, and at scale.

What You'll Do
  • Lead and develop the AI Engineering & Automation team responsible for AI-assisted SDLC automation, developer workflow integration, and engineering productivity tooling.

  • Define team priorities, resource needs, operating cadence, performance expectations, and execution plans.

  • Own the roadmap for AI-enabled engineering automation across PSD, from tool selection and integration to adoption, measurement, and continuous improvement.

  • Deliver AI-assisted engineering tools, agentic workflows, copilots, and workflow automation with measurable productivity uplift.

  • Integrate AI automation into CI/CD pipelines, developer paved roads, engineering workflows, and platform services.

  • Establish governance, safety guardrails, evaluation criteria, usage standards, and secure integration patterns for responsible AI adoption in engineering workflows.

  • Partner with DevSecOps, Developer Experience, Security, QE, IT, and engineering teams to embed automation into software delivery practices.

  • Prioritize AI automation investments based on productivity uplift, developer experience, quality, reliability, security, cost, and platform strategy.

  • Drive cross-organization adoption through enablement, documentation, training, feedback loops, and measurable adoption plans.

  • Resolve conflicting priorities across engineering productivity, security, reliability, cost, and responsible AI adoption.

  • Define and track success measures for AI-enabled engineering automation, including productivity, adoption, toil reduction, quality, reliability, and developer experience.

Qualifications

What You Bring

  • Typically 5+ years of experience formally or informally leading people, projects, and/or programs.

  • Bachelor's or Master's degree or equivalent experience.

  • Strong background in AI-enabled engineering, platform engineering, DevOps, developer productivity, workflow automation, or SDLC automation.

  • Experience leading teams, programs, or cross-functional initiatives in complex software engineering environments.

  • Experience translating organizational strategy into roadmaps, execution plans, governance models, and measurable outcomes.

  • Experience with AI agents, copilots, AI-assisted software engineering tools, ML-driven automation, or agentic workflow automation.

  • Strong understanding of CI/CD, SDLC tooling, developer workflows, engineering productivity tooling, and secure integration patterns.

  • Understanding of responsible AI adoption, AI governance, usage controls, safety guardrails, and secure deployment patterns.

  • Ability to influence senior stakeholders across engineering, product, security, QE, IT, and platform organizations.

  • Experience driving adoption, enablement, and behavior change across distributed engineering teams.

  • Ability to balance speed, productivity, quality, reliability, security, cost, and responsible AI use.

  • Strong analytical and communication skills, with the ability to translate productivity and adoption insights into practical roadmap decisions.
